Ryobi Tek4 Lithium Ion Screwdriver Review
In this video I review the Ryobi Tek4 Lithium Ion Screwdriver.

This is the old version of this screwdriver. It seems in Ryobi's glorious wisdom (Not) They have removed the ability to break screws by turning with the handle w/o power. I show how this works near the end of the video.
From an amazon review here:
http://amzn.to/2ouFVXv
"It seems that the variable torque feature is also the reason that my old one lost it's one-way clutch action: this allowed me to "break" loose a stubborn screw using the leverage of the handle before zipping it out with the driver. SO: with the new model, rather than make the weak feature better, Ryobi has chosen to simply eliminate it. BAD DECISION!Now the old version is scarce as hens teeth ($149 for what was originally $39 ??? Really!?!?)"
So buyer beware if yout think the new version will be better.
